Summer Sermon


Rev. Joshua Patty

Regional Minister and President


Again this year, our region will provide a recorded sermon that you can use in your congregation during one of your upcoming worship services.


I am recording this sermon: “Useful,” exploring lessons from Paul’s letter to Philemon. We will send out emails to ministers and congregational offices when the sermon is available – on or before July 24. The sermon may be streamed using YouTube or downloaded from the cloud.


Our hope is that offering these recorded sermons 2-3 times each year alleviates some of the pressures congregations face when ministers are on vacation or when they are without a minister. They are a practical and visible way that our regional church supports our congregations and ministers, which is a main focus of our regional ministry as Disciples Together.

Change for Year Book Reporting of Worship Participation


In June, I learned that our general church will ask for worship attendance numbers in a different way in order to better account for digital participation. This change will become explicit in the next reporting period in early 2025, but will be for worship services in 2024.


I hope that you are beginning to find ways to identify and record your participation onsite and online. Even more, I hope that you are finding ways to adapt to these new hybrid types of ministry. The church has always used technology to spread the Gospel (dating back to Paul’s letters, the printing press, and more recent electronic technologies). There has been an adjustment period with many of these technologies, as we are experiencing now with various Internet-based technologies.


The best language to describe participation on location or in digital space is still evolving. Personally, I have found some thoughts from Jim Keat, Digital Minister of Riverside Church (New York), helpful – he now distinguishes onsite and online participation. You also can read some thoughts from our general church distinguishing between attendance and streaming views.

The Christian Church (Disciples of Christ) 2024 Proclamation Project includes a group of Hispanic preachers who are working as a team to develop a homiletical resource to serve as a practical tool for preachers in the preparation of their sermons. We seek your help by filling out an online survey for Hispanic pastors and preachers, whether you preach in Spanish or English, or both. Worship Planning Opportunity


Marcia McFee, who leads Worship Design Studio, is offering our region (and other similar church ministries) a chance to purchase registration for all of our congregations to three upcoming planning retreats in August, January 2025, and May 2025. These would offer themes for 1) Advent/Christmas/Epiphany, 2) Lent/Holy Week/Easter, and 3) Ordinary time in the summer. If interested, please let Josh Patty know.
